JESUS IS...

He teaches me to bear my soul
He is righteous through and through
Jesus, the one who makes me whole
His powers make me feel brand new

Baby wrapped in swaddling cloth
The chosen one to become King
His love teaches to still my wroth
He helps me fly on broken wing

This simple man He wandered far
Taught the sinners of Godliness
He breaks chains that bind and mar
freeed me from life's evilness

Jesus is my Lord and Savior
through Him I have found salvation
Compass for moral behavior
So worthy of adoration

His walk on earth ended in pain
Impaled upon the cross was He.
This man was mocked with disdain
He absolved my sins, set them free
